About Cannabis Law in Aomori, Japan

Cannabis law in Aomori is governed by national legislation under the Cannabis Control Act of Japan, which strictly prohibits the possession, cultivation, sale, and use of cannabis. This law applies uniformly across the country, including the Aomori Prefecture. Historically, Japan has maintained a strong stance against cannabis, reflecting cultural and legal attitudes that result in harsh penalties for violations. Medical or recreational use is not permitted, and even trace amounts can result in severe legal consequences.

Local Laws Overview

In Aomori, as in all Japanese prefectures, cannabis regulations stem from the national Cannabis Control Act. Key aspects to know include:

  • Possession of cannabis in any quantity is illegal, whether for personal or medicinal use
  • Importing or exporting cannabis and cannabis-derived products is strictly forbidden
  • Growing the cannabis plant, even for non-consumption purposes, is a criminal offense
  • Possession or distribution of CBD products that contain THC is prohibited
  • Drug testing and searches may occur at customs, workplaces, or schools
  • Penalties for violations include substantial fines, prison sentences, and deportation for foreigners
It is important to remember that Japanese law does not distinguish between the use, possession, and trafficking of cannabis in terms of seriousness - all are treated severely.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is medical cannabis legal in Aomori, Japan?

No, medical cannabis is not legal anywhere in Japan, including Aomori. There are no exceptions for prescribed or therapeutic use.

Can I bring CBD products into Aomori?

Very strict regulations apply to CBD products. Only products confirmed to have zero THC, derived from stalks and seeds, are legal. Bringing unapproved products can lead to confiscation or prosecution.

What are the penalties for cannabis possession?

Penalties can include up to five years in prison for simple possession, with longer sentences for repeated offenses or trafficking. Foreign nationals may face deportation after serving their sentence.

Can I be arrested for cannabis residue or trace amounts?

Yes, possession of even minute quantities or residue can result in arrest and prosecution.

Is hemp cultivation allowed for industrial purposes in Aomori?

Industrial hemp cultivation is strictly licensed and rare. Only a handful of grower licenses are issued under tight government supervision.

Can foreigners face harsher penalties?

While penalties are generally the same, foreigners may be deported after serving their sentence and can face travel bans from re-entering Japan.

Are there legal cannabis seeds or plants available for sale?

The sale, purchase, and possession of cannabis seeds or plants for personal or commercial use is prohibited.

What should I do if I am being investigated for a cannabis offense?

Remain calm, exercise your right to remain silent, and request legal counsel immediately. Do not sign any documents without your lawyer present.

Can I use products purchased legally overseas in Aomori?

No, products legal abroad may still be illegal in Japan. Possessing or using them upon return is an offense.

How can a lawyer assist in a cannabis-related case?

A lawyer can scrutinize law enforcement procedures, negotiate with prosecutors, represent you in court, and advise you throughout the legal process.
